Advantech introduced the growth of its Edge AI portfolio with the upcoming launch of the MIC-735 powered by NVIDIA IGX T5000 module. Constructed on NVIDIA IGX Thor platform, this industrial-grade system is designed to carry real-time bodily AI on to the Edge by combining high-speed sensor processing, enterprise-grade reliability, and practical security.
To satisfy the rigorous calls for of mission-critical environments, Advantech participates within the NVIDIA Halos AI Programs Inspection Lab and has partnered with FORT Robotics (FORT) to seamlessly combine their embedded security structure. NVIDIA is the primary firm on the earth to determine an ANSI Nationwide Accreditation Board (ANAB)-accredited AI Programs Inspection Lab, integrating practical security, cybersecurity, AI, and rules right into a unified security framework. This collaboration ensures that robotic and AMR purposes can function with deterministic efficiency and SIL-certified reliable management.
NVIDIA Halos is a full-stack complete security system for bodily AI that unifies security components from car and robotic structure to AI fashions. It contains HW and SW components, instruments, fashions, and design ideas for combining them to safeguard AI-based, end-to-end AV and robotic stacks.

Unprecedented Edge AI Computing with NVIDIA IGX Thor
The MIC-735 is a production-ready Edge AI inference system delivering as much as 2,070 FP4 TFLOPS for deterministic AI in safety-critical environments. Advantech embeds practical security into its platforms to assist secure human-machine collaboration and leverages NVIDIA Halos AI Programs Inspection Lab to examine the implementation and integration of NVIDIA IGX security necessities. The system incorporates each onboard and exterior sensor knowledge to reinforce security ideas and produce bodily AI from idea to deployment.
Built-in practical security structure
The MIC-735 is constructed on NVIDIA IGX Thor strong reference design with built-in practical security. It additionally helps direct integration with the FORT Nano Security Controller Professional (NSC Professional). This embedded management and security receiver allows ecosystem companions who wish to apply outside-in robotic practical security to their fleet, making certain that exterior security instructions are securely acquired and executed by the machine’s inner structure to mitigate dangers in real-time.
The MIC-735 additionally helps a 10-year lifecycle and NVIDIA AI Enterprise-IGX software program stack, enabling prospects to speed up purposes utilizing NVIDIA NIM microservices, NVIDIA Isaac’s openmodels, libraries, and frameworks for robotics, NVIDIA Metropolis for imaginative and prescient AI, and NVIDIA Holoscan for real-time sensor processing. For practical security administration, the FORT ecosystem offers an API for dynamic configuration adjustments, permitting builders to combine security administration immediately into their current enterprise programs.
Sensor synchronisation & rugged connectivity
By integrating NVIDIA Holoscan platform together with Holoscan Sensor Bridge applied sciences for real-time sensing, the MIC-735 allows high-bandwidth, synchronised communication between a number of sensors and AI processors. The system ensures dependable operation from –30 °C to +60 °C and provides high-speed connectivity together with 5G and SFP28 4×25 GbE. On the security facet, inputs are securely routed by the FORT Endpoint Controller (EPC), which interfaces with the embedded NSC Professional through particular protocol.
